    HOW TO SELL TO Ts - The Behaviors That Will Gain Their Loyalty

    Be businesslike. Be friendly, but remember, the point isn't to be friends, it's to get the job done. Don't ask personal questions, like "How do you like your job in marketing?" or try to show what a likable person you are. Save the small talk until the business has been taken care of to their satisfaction and they are sold on your product. And, don't bother telling them what other people think of your product. Listen to their needs and get right to your product's objective merit based on those needs.

    Let the facts speak for themselves. Don't make vague statements about the quality of your product, or try to bluff the facts.
